If a wave has a frequency of 9 Hz and a wavelength of 2 m, how fast is it travelling?

Final answer:

The wave is travelling at a velocity of 18 m/s.

Step-by-step explanation:

The wave velocity can be calculated using the formula

V = f * λ,

where V is the velocity, f is the frequency, and λ is the wavelength.

In this case, the frequency is 9 Hz and the wavelength is 2 m.

Substituting these values into the formula, we get:

V = 9 Hz * 2 m = 18 m/s

Therefore, the wave is travelling at a velocity of 18 m/s.
